Mark H Weaver <mhw <at> netris.org> skribis:

> Mark H Weaver <mhw <at> netris.org> writes:
>
>> On Hydra, the armhf builds for al variants of 'linux-libre-4.14.84'
>> failed because the tarball download failed.  See below for the build
>> log.  Strangely, it was unable to find the (guix base16) module.
>
> I now see that 89f1fee8e788fc32d08583b4207c1ecb91d50f28 added a new use
> of (guix base16) during downloads, and that the copies of Guix currently
> running on the armhf build slaves is too old to include (guix base16).

Oops indeed.  Commit a52ae1b6620fcef28e668047a51a6b2a9fb89e35 addresses
it by autoloading (guix base16), such that old installations will still
work but won’t be able to download from Software Heritage.
